Irish court approves XOMA Royalty's acquisition of Mural Oncology

The High Court of Ireland sanctioned the scheme of arrangement for XOMA Royalty Corporation's (NASDAQ: XOMA) acquisition of Mural Oncology plc (NASDAQ: MURA). XRA 5 Corp., a wholly-owned subsidiary of XOMA Royalty, will acquire all issued and outstanding shares of Mural through the court-approved scheme.
The acquisition will become effective on December 5, 2025, when the court order is delivered to the Irish Registrar of Companies. Mural shares will cease trading on the Nasdaq Global Market at 8:00 p.m. Eastern Time on December 4, 2025, with that date expected to be the final trading day.
Cash consideration payments to Mural shareholders are expected to begin following the December 5 effective date. DTC participant accounts will be credited and check distributions completed as soon as practicable. Under Irish Takeover Rules requirements, all consideration payments must be distributed by December 19, 2025.
The scheme follows Mural's definitive proxy statement dated September 23, 2025, which also served as a scheme circular under Irish law. The transaction structure involves a scheme of arrangement under Chapter 1 of Part 9 of Ireland's Companies Act 2014.
Lucid Capital Markets serves as financial adviser to Mural, while Davy Corporate Finance advises XOMA Royalty. Legal advisers include Wilmer Cutler Pickering Hale and Dorr LLP and Arthur Cox LLP for Mural, and Gibson, Dunn & Crutcher LLP and Mason Hayes & Curran LLP for XOMA Royalty and its subsidiary.
